Control of corruption is possible with vigilance: Prof. Rai

Corruption can be controlled with vigilance. For this, the young generation will have to be more aware, because the youth have the greatest potential to improve the future and present society.

Acharya Rameshwar Rai of Hindi Department said in the seminar organized by National Service Scheme under the ongoing Vigilance Awareness Week in Hindu College that it is extremely disturbing to see the name of our country in the statistics related to corruption in the list of all the countries of the world. It is impossible to change this situation only through strict laws, for this there will have to be radical changes in our life behavior.

Earlier in the symposium, volunteer Kamya read out the message of college principal Prof. Anju Srivastava. In the seminar, College Treasurer Dr. Varunendra Rawat said that online currency exchange has helped in controlling economic corruption.

On this occasion, Dr. Rawat called upon the volunteers to take a pledge to remain corruption free. Dr. Pallav, Program Officer of National Service Scheme, discussed various forms of corruption and said that any kind of corrupt practice is a big obstacle in the real development of our country which has to be eliminated. Ankit, student president of National Service Scheme, coordinated the symposium. In the end, Dr. Sonia Kumari, teacher advisor of National Service Scheme, expressed her gratitude.
